Spent the evening at the home
of Mr Townsend. He has quite a
collection of Canadian fossils which he
wants to sell for $600. His collection
is mostly in Swellf (sic) Majora
and Clinton also Ontario. He
agreed to furnish a collection of at
least one hundred Swellf species for
fifty dollars which I accepted and
on which I paid him $20. He will
collect for the museum at $6 per
month which includes all expense
when the localities are not too far
away. Or $15 dollar per month and
travelling expense.
He has a very fine small lot of
a large Hemicyclites which one
should have. He was offered $200
and believe that sum once
more got him.
